Document Description
Notice of exemption for Coastal Conservancy approval of grant funding. The Chumash Cultural Project at Ambassador Park Planning will engage Tribes and other stakeholders; conduct technical studies; prepare permit applications; and advance the designs to redevelop Ambassador Park in Santa Barbara, including through native
landscaping and cultural components that celebrate the cultural heritage of the Chumash native people.

Reasons for Exemption
The project is statutorily exempt from review under CEQA, pursuant to Section 15262 of Title 14 of the California Code of Regulations (CCR), which exempts planning and feasibility studies for possible future actions that have not yet been approved, adopted, or funded; and categorically exempt from review under CEQA, pursuant to 15306 of Title 14 of the CCR, which exempts basic data collection, research, experimental management, and resource evaluation activities that do not result in a serious or major disturbance to an environmental resource. The project consists of engaging Tribes and other stakeholders to inform designs; conducting technical studies; furthering designs; conducting environmental review, as needed; preparing
permit applications; and presenting the renaming of a park to a city council. Thus, the project involves planning and feasibility studies for possible future actions that have not yet been approved or funded and basic data collection, research, and/or resource evaluation activities. Consistent with Sections 15262 and 15306, the project will consider environmental factors and not include activities that will result in a serious or major disturbance to an environmental resource.
